This 150th Anniversary edition solves the most important mystery in the American Civil War - who lost the Confederate Army's Special Order 191 also known as the Lost Dispatch. These were the orders that irretreivably altered the South's 1862 Maryland campaign ending at Antietam Creek. The result led directly to the bloodiest day in American history, to the timing of America's Emancipation Proclamation and kept Europe from recognizing the Confederacy. Learn who lost the orders and where.
